Pharaoh was reluctant of letting the children of Israel go and serve the Lord at the request of God through Moses, “So Moses and Aaron went in to Pharaoh, and they did so, just as the LORD commanded. And Aaron cast down his rod before Pharaoh and before his servants, and it became a serpent. But Pharaoh also called the wise men and the sorcerers; so the magicians of Egypt, they also did in like manner with their enchantments.” (Exodus 7:10-11) The magic worked for the magicians and Pharaoh, but it could not answer or match up with the hand of God in the rod which Moses carried. Any power demonstration outside of the name of God will not stand but fail. The enemy can copy but he cannot coordinate for the result to be established. Imagine what would have been the reaction to the children of Israel if they were in the place at the time the magician’s rods were dropped down and became serpents just like that of the rod of God in Moses’ hand? Doubt would have built up in the hearts of the children of Israel and they would have increased complaining against Moses. Magic could not last as the rod of the magician failed to survive. “For every man threw down his rod, and they became serpents. But Aaron’s rod swallowed up their rods.” (Exodus 7:12) If you will look up and hope in the Lord your miracle will come at a set time and every distraction of the wise men, the sorcerers and the magicians of Egypt will not have its way in hindering your breakthrough.
